Research Interests

 

Currently, I am working on a project to create reusable, problem-independent sets of models which can be used to simultaneously analyze a large number of solution sets. In the beginning of the design process, many engineers make design choices that are poorly understood, thereby reducing the amount of solution sets that need to be analyzed and modeled. This practice is out of necessity for time constraints. However, the basis of my research project is that there is information available for design engineers to model sets of design solutions in order to effectively characterize the entire set of possible design solutions in a timely manner. These models would allow analysis on large potential sets of solutions, thereby guaranteeing that the optimal design has been found.
